Quote:
Originally Posted by Cincyball View Post
Hate to be the bearer of bad news, but Java games cannot be run on Brew. Verizon, Alltel, USCC, and more use Brew, which means the games needto be digitally signed for each specific ESN. Our phones dont have teh bility to run Java apps (as of yet). Some people are working on it, but for now, I think the only CDMA phone that runs Java is the Sprint V3m. So until someone figures out how to get Java run ontop of Brew, we are stuck buying them from the service provider
any new developments that allow Java on verizon v3m?
